Output 5e4297d6b7e2143cc778a6a3aaa95de600328dd672257ed4e5ed708805528832:0

value
654074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81ed62173f75d2011999eac37805672928a99e26 OP_EQUAL
address
3DY1Txii4xKftbQpKo7a2aCvm6sGLUXt5t
transaction
5e4297d6b7e2143cc778a6a3aaa95de600328dd672257ed4e5ed708805528832
confirmations
3605
spent
true